Necessary to perform its weight measurements, is the Wii Balance Board. This is the hardware unit sold in conjunction with the Wii Fit software component. It resembles a house scale and is used to measure various statistics. These include center of gravity, weight, and body mass index. Wii Fit Balance Boards in the United States can hold people up to 330 pounds.
One way to keep track of your activities and progress is the "Wii Fit Age" system. Based on your performance on various tests and your vital statistics (weight, BMI, etc.), the system will calculate your standings. You can set goals for yourself and customize your workout with a favorite activities list. You can also use the activities log to help track how your chosen activities affect your "Fit Age."
There are many activities you can use this game for. Many people enjoy practicing Yoga on the Wii. Some positions you can practice include half-moon, cobra, and palm tree. You can also use it for deep breathing and various other Yoga techniques.
Strength training is another feature of the Wii Fit. It incorporates leg and arm extensions, lunges, squats, and push-ups for a varied work-out regimen. Other activities that you can try include parallel stretches, jackknife challenges, and plank challenges. This would be a great tool for a high school athlete, or any athlete for that matter!
Another area that is available on the Wii Fit program is balance training. Through various activities, you can improve and practice your balance. Some activities include ski and snowboard activities, tightrope walking, and lotus focus. In the last, you must stay still while looking at a flame.
